The Insured not be prejudiced by any unintentional and/or inadvertent omission error incorrect valuation or incorrect description of the interests risk or property insured provided notice is given to the insurer as soon as practicable upon discovery of such error or omissions and subject to the Insured paying additional premium arising therefrom.
